MS SB2138
Bill
AI Summary
-
Changes December salary/wage payment timing for school employees from December 15 to the last working day of the month.
-
Modifies Adequate Education Program Fund distribution to school districts from two business days prior to the last day of each month, with December payments on December 15 to two business days prior to the last working day, with December payments unchanged.
-
Authorizes State Board of Education to promulgate rules and regulations for financial reports required from school superintendents, including requirements that reports be agenda items, discussed in meetings, and included in official minutes.
-
Requires local school boards to issue procurement cards for classroom supply fund expenditures beginning the 2013-2014 school year, changing previous language from "may authorize" to "shall require."
-
Extends the Task Force to Study Strategies for Solving the Current Teacher Shortage in Mississippi until it files its legislative report in 2014, changing the dissolution date from 2013 to 2014.
